A Day in the Life of a Rehab Aide
Rehab Aides play a crucial role in preparing patients and therapy equipment for treatments ensuring that each session runs smoothly under the guidance of a Physical Therapist. They are responsible for executing specific therapy modalities and procedures accurately documenting patient progress and treatment specifics while also handling daily billing responsibilities. Their daily tasks require vigilant monitoring of patient responses and adapting treatments as necessary promptly communicating any significant changes to the supervising therapist. Rehab Aides work in a dynamic environment where they must utilize their organizational skills and exercise flexibility and creativity in problem-solving especially in stressful or emergency situations. This role demands close collaboration with therapists and healthcare staff to provide personalized and effective care to patients.
